That's not a good or safe test, "Stubby". At same point, switch your truck off. Spin fan by hand. If it spins more than 1 revolution, fan clutch is weak or empty of fluid.

A Hayden 2991 fan clutch is listed as compatible with 02 - 95 Discovery trucks. So the Chevy version should work (same bolt pattern and 6 inch size). Don't be a dunce like me and ask for the WITH AC version, it is seven inch size, and does not fit well.

You can measure across your existing fan mounting area and see exactly how wide it is, and measure clutch before purchase. The fan has a recessed area that surrounds the clutch on the D2.
